Rolf's Early Childhood Center

737 S 3rd Ave
West Bend, WI 53095
Rolf's Early Childhood Center serves 40 students in grades Prekindergarten. 
The student-teacher ratio of 3:1 is lower than the Wisconsin state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 25%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Wisconsin state average of 33% (majority Hispanic).

School Overview

Rolf's Early Childhood Center's student population of 40 students has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
The teacher population of 12 teachers has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
